count the values based on ID and create a new matrix
2 Ansichten (letzte 30 Tage)
Ältere Kommentare anzeigen
Input:
LAT LON VALUE
12.4 91.4 4
31.4 45.6 1
45.9 91.5 2
18.4 96.4 3
11.4 75.6 2
25.9 51.5 4
12.4 91.4 4
31.4 45.6 2
45.9 91.5 2
As you can see some of the lat lon's are repeated with different values, so I want to know for a lat lon, how many times (count) a values is observed. I have a input matrix of (90,000, 3)
LAT LON cnt = 1 cnt=2 cnt=3 cnt =4
12.4 91.4 0 0 1 2
31.4 45.6 1 1 0 0
45.9 91.5 0 1 2 0
18.4 96.4 0 0 1 0
11.4 75.6 0 1 0 0
25.9 51.5 0 0 0 1
I tried table, I could not figure out.

Well good then :
t=[12.4 91.4 4
31.4 45.6 1
45.9 91.5 2
18.4 96.4 3
11.4 75.6 2
25.9 51.5 4
12.4 91.4 4
31.4 45.6 2
45.9 91.5 2];
T=array2table(t,'VariableNames',{'LAT','LON','COUNT'})
groupsummary(T,{'LAT','LON','COUNT'}) % gives almost your result but in more compact way
